Transaction 21c59140ac6e9b2f5c1a635f214a0ced96b824ab160e258756c67d4c98e0f723
1 Input
2 Outputs
- 21c59140ac6e9b2f5c1a635f214a0ced96b824ab160e258756c67d4c98e0f723:0
- 21c59140ac6e9b2f5c1a635f214a0ced96b824ab160e258756c67d4c98e0f723:1
value 735358
address 1627RCSVg54RCHuE6LJy5VNYscBGxAR5j9
value 827998
address 1Pdk3KfpChy9iaad4YXWfybKPjazGZY89C